PDA

Просмотр полной версии : Бот постоянно зависает


Latinos
22.06.2011, 14:15
Проблема следующая (Pandora-ro.ru)
Бот вроде бегает, бьет мобов, кушает уши(с ошибкой почему-то мб дело в макросе) возвращается на кафру лечится, но в какой-то момент после телепортации на локацию вновь он тупо виснет. Отображается локация, но ни вещей в инвентаре ни мобов, ничего. В чар селект не уходит. Постоянно перезапускать приходится, а если их 5 штук или 10 то просто выбешивает. Вот мои настройки
P.S. Мне кажется, что основная проблема(подвисание чара на сервере) связана с неправильной настройкой подключения(файла servers.txt)

[Pandora]
ip 91.218.231.168
port 6900
master_version 25
version 301
serverType kRO_RagexeRE_2010_06_29a
charBlockSize 112
serverEncoding Russian

Настройки на сервер взял из фри-ро О_О
сервер с анти ВПЕ по этому ловится только частично пакет подключения из которого я смог вытянуть лишь мастер версию порт и IP
обычную версию кальк переводит в 8значные цифры
einbech 135 249 gef_fild05 166 263 c c r0 c

lockMap gef_fild05
lockMap_x
lockMap_y
lockMap_randX
lockMap_randY

(постоянно пишет, что нпс по координатам 143 244 не найден, но через какое-то время он открывает его....)
storageAuto 1
storageAuto_npc einbech 143 244
storageAuto_distance 8
storageAuto_npc_type 1
storageAuto_npc_steps c r1 n
storageAuto_password
storageAuto_keepOpen 0
storageAuto_useChatCommand
relogAfterStorage 0
minStorageZeny 40

getAuto Stone Arrow {
minAmount 10
maxAmount 1000
passive 0
}
getAuto Awakening Potion {
minAmount 1
maxAmount 10
passive 1
}
getAuto Butterfly Wing {
minAmount 1
maxAmount 20
passive 0
}

макрос - все координаты НПС верны на 100%
automacro healhp {
hp < 99%
location einbech
call heal
run-once 1
}
automacro healsp {
sp < 70
call heal
run-once 1
}
automacro astor {
weight > 49%
call stor
run-once 1
}
macro stor {
do is Butterfly Wing
do autostorage
run-once 1
release astor
}
macro heal {
do is Butterfly Wing
do move 138 245 einbech
pause 5
do talknpc 143 249 c n
release all
}
automacro autoloot {
delay 1
console /You are no longer: Attention Concentrate/
delay 1
call {
do c @alootid 748
}
run-once 1
}

Пишет команда is в конфиге(относится у батерфлай вингам) не может быть активирована, но при этом он кушает ухо и возвращается

Помогите разобрать ситуацию

http://s014.radikal.ru/i326/1106/ef/f6353927d58c.gif (http://www.radikal.ru)
http://s003.radikal.ru/i201/1106/57/44635e5af473.jpg (http://www.radikal.ru)

Добавлено через 8 часов 53 минуты
По поводу подвисаний после телепортации на локу
http://s004.radikal.ru/i206/1106/2b/f85cc58f2897.gif (http://www.radikal.ru)
http://s005.radikal.ru/i210/1106/b7/9e86b57e71aa.gif (http://www.radikal.ru)
http://s40.radikal.ru/i089/1106/66/e4c124a18cb8t.jpg (http://radikal.ru/F/s40.radikal.ru/i089/1106/66/e4c124a18cb8.gif.html)

touch me baby
22.06.2011, 15:31
Не проще скачать новую кору?

Latinos
23.06.2011, 00:17
причем тут новая кора

4epT
23.06.2011, 00:38
видимо парня смущает уча жёлтых и красных надписей